News Hounds are keeping school pupils up to date
Stamford Endowed School News Hounds. Pictured, back from left, Giorgio Rubo, Peter Britton, Ed Emerson, Tom Davies, Dan Sproul and front, Nick Webb, Fraser Norton, Joe Williams and Ben Crick
A team of reporters has been formed at Stamford School to keep their classmates informed of news and achievements.
The News Hounds were formed in October and have been promoting the academic, cultural and sporting events through a newly formed account on Twitter.

One of the News Hounds Ben Crick, 16, said the aim of the group was to present school news in a “fresh and innovative” way and it states on their Twitter page “news direct from the students”.
